Nagi Yanagi Performs Jormungand Anime's Ending Theme

posted on by Egan Loo
Anime's 1st season to premiere in April, with 2nd premiering in October

Singer Nagi Yanagi (Waiting in the Summer) will contribute her second single, "Ambivalentidea," as the ending theme for the Jormungand action anime series. The anime's staff had already revealed that Mami Kawada would perform the opening theme song.

The official website for the anime also revealed on Monday that while the first season will premiere in April, the second season will premiere in October. The website confirmed that the entire 11-volume story in Keitarō Takahashi's original manga will be animated. The manga revolved around a female arms dealer and her mercenary unit.

Keitaro Motonaga (Getbackers, Katanagatari, School Days) is directing the anime at the Studio White FOX. Mobile Suit Gundam 00's Yousuke Kuroda is overseeing and writing the series scripts, and Gurren Lagann's Taku Iwasaki is composing the music. Kazuhisa Nakamura, an animation director on Katanagatari and Steins;Gate, is designing the characters.

The action manga began in Shogakukan's Monthly Sunday GX magazine in 2006, and it ended in the February 2012 issue on January 19. Viz Media began releasing Jormungand in North America in 2009, and the company's English edition of the eighth compiled book shipped on January 10.
